The business and corporate finance group of Lewis, Rice & Fingersh represents both lenders and borrowers in a broad spectrum of business, commercial, real estate, private placement and public financing transactions.
Our business and commercial finance expertise covers a wide variety of balance-sheet, asset and cash flow-based credit facilities from basic unsecured and secured term loans and revolvers; real estate construction loans and complex credit facilities involving acquisitions, domestic and foreign borrowers, foreign currencies, multiple layers of equity and subordinated, mezzanine and senior debt; as well as bond issues. We are experienced with large, syndicated credit facilities, including syndicated asset-based, floorplan and credit enhancement transactions. The group also handles complex lease financing arrangements involving real estate and personal property.
Our lender client base is extremely broad and includes national, regional and local banks; commercial finance companies; thrifts; and public bond issuers and bond trustees. Our attorneys also serve as special and local counsel for national lending institutions and public bond issuers in connection with financing transactions within our region. We also counsel borrowers of varying size and in a wide variety of industries in the structuring, negotiation, implementation and monitoring of their finance transactions.
